    Abstract

    Effects of Ta, Zr on properties and microstructure of solid solution Ti alloy were investigated by analyzing Ti-ANb-Ta, Ti-ANb-BTa-Zr series alloys. Solid solution Ti-ANb-Ta, Ti-ANb-BTa-Zr series alloys exhibit lower elastic modulus in which the lowest value is 58 GPa and excellent plastic performance in which maximum value of elongation and contraction of area reach 32% and 80%, respectively. With increasing in Ta and Zr contents, tensile strength of the alloys is increased in range of 500700 MPa. Microstructure of the solid solution alloy is composed of residual β phase and acicular martensite α″, in which with increasing in Ta and Zr, residual β phase is increased with the decrease of acicular martensite α″.
